Skip to main content

I submitted a plugin or template for review. How long will it take?

What to expect from the Marketplace review process — timeline, submission requirements, and common rejection reasons for plugins and templates.

Written by Sofia Maconi

Our team reviews submissions on a first-come, first-served basis. Most are reviewed within one to two weeks, though high-volume periods may cause delays.

Plugin requirements

  1. Complete Seller Profile: your profile must be fully filled out, including the owner's name.

  2. Content completeness: the Description, Instructions, and Demo Page fields must be complete and accurate.

  3. Demo editor's link: include a link to your demo editor — in the Description, Instructions, or on the demo page itself — and make sure the demo app is set to "Everyone Can View."

  4. No errors: the demo page must be functional with no console errors or broken navigation.

Getting your editor link: Open your demo app in Bubble and copy the URL from your browser's address bar while in the editor view. Paste it into the Description or Instructions field of your plugin submission — there's no dedicated 'Editor Link' field, so either works.

Template requirements

  1. Complete Seller Profile: your profile must be fully filled out.

  2. Responsiveness: the template must work across different screen sizes and devices.

  3. Feature functionality: all features must work as intended.

  4. Run mode access: the "Limit access to the app in run mode with a username and password" setting must be disabled.

  5. Live database: the Live database should only contain test data — no real user data. Example/demo domains (e.g., @example or @demo) are acceptable.

Common rejection reasons

  • Incomplete Seller Profile

  • Demo page or app not publicly accessible (plugins)

  • Features not working as described

  • Live database contains real user data (templates)

  • App is password-protected in run mode (templates)

After approval

Once approved, your plugin or template will go live in the Bubble Marketplace.

Did this answer your question?